A sports store has 468 golf balls. They will be put into boxes that hold 18 balls each. What is the minimum number of boxes needed for all of the golf balls? A 26 B 27 C 28 D 29

Bonus Knowledge

To determine the minimum number of boxes needed, you divide the total number of golf balls (468) by the number of balls each box can hold (18). Doing the math: 468 ÷ 18 = 26. This means you will need a total of 26 boxes to hold all the golf balls! By rounding up to the nearest whole number, we find that each box is perfectly filled and there are no leftover golf balls—an efficient packing strategy indeed! So, the correct answer is option A, 26 boxes!
